Adventures
WorldRace
SethBarnes
Sponsorship
Giving
Store
Blogs
Blogs
July 03, 2019
|
2019 Ambassador Trips
Swaziland team update
The team has arrived at the base in Swaziland. They are getting settled in.
Previous
Next
More Articles in This Topic
Dominican Republic Team Arrived!
24 June 2019
Pushing Limits
01 July 2019
Nepal update
25 June 2019
team swazi::: delilah froese::: a letter to the parents!
17 July 2019